Transaction 128691989bc33b2e412d3bea5ae209ef6cda326aa67c7dab818b55c08b53f2ab
1 Input
1 Output
-
128691989bc33b2e412d3bea5ae209ef6cda326aa67c7dab818b55c08b53f2ab:0
- value
- 564043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 38cdcd8f67c4e9c327c523f3eb5849d8425f6958 OP_EQUAL
- address
- 36sNJj8kqyYucDR3bvgAzKmHEv2tFxQPnd